About
Alcónes Negros bring experience and innovation to the tradition of mariachi music. Hailing from the American southwest, each member of the band brings decades of experience to the project and a unique skillset and approach to Mexican folk music. Roberto Lucero grew up with traditional music in his family in northern New Mexico and also trained in classical piano and symphonic brass. He founded and directed Mariachi Cardenal de Stanford and now directs the Mariachi ensemble course at the University of New Mexico music department. He is a frequent teacher at the Albuquerque Mariachi Spectacular and the Tucson International Mariachi Festival. Roberto specializes in trumpet, vocals, and guitar and plays many other instruments. He also directs, arranges, and composes. He is based in Albuquerque, NM. Adrian Perez, based in Tucson, AZ, is a recognized harpist amongst the folk arts community with an emphasis on styles from the western states of Mexico (Jalisco and Michoacan) as well as the southern coasts of Veracruz. He learned and performed with Mariachi Los Camperos de Nati Cano and Mariachi Cobre, among others. He has accompanied many greats on the stage including Juan Gabriel, Linda Ronstadt, Los Tigres del Norte, Placido Domingo and many others. He is an accomplished harpist but also plays guitar, vihuela, guitarron, as well as being a singer. He teaches at many mariachi conferences across the country and was an invited guest and performer at the Smithsonian Folklife Festival.
